Summary: Well, Teri got married a little while ago—to Bobby Polgar, the famous chess champion. They've moved into a beautiful house, 74 Seaside Avenue, which has a spectacular view of Puget Sound. Teri's my hairdresser, and she confided that something seems to be worrying Bobby.
